Tropical storm Allison in 1992 dislodged countless acres of floating vegetation and hydrilla from various with the St. Johns River headwater lakes. Masses of hydrilla and floating plants were being carried downstream and jammed from the U.S. Freeway 192 bridge. Vegetation had been compressed into a good mass because of the power on the river and absolutely crammed the water column in about 9 ft of water, pushing in opposition to the bridge.

These underground aquifers are definitely the reservoirs for Florida's natural water filtration systems delivering most of the state's consuming water and over fifty percent in the state's freshwater use in agriculture and industry. Groundwater released from aquifers, both by way of springs or produced wells and pumping stations, sustains 1000s of ecosystems and is An important useful resource for human overall health, outdoor recreation, business and agriculture.

The Everglades, sometimes called the "river of grass", is a very large and shallow river that originates from Lake Okeechobee. Most of Florida's streams and rivers drain into the Gulf of Mexico. Drainage to the east Coastline of Florida is dominated via the St. Johns River, which, with the swamps that kind its headwaters, extends parallel on the coast from inland of Fort Pierce to Jacksonville.[one]
